I found it’s a great way for me to use up my apparel scraps and I like doing the embroidery designs on them too!The USB may be bad. Be sure the design is not in a folder on the USB. You want a single embroidery design. (Some machines will read file folders and open). Be sure you have the correct machine format (PES usually) and the correct design. Forum Rules. Main - FindMyFabric.com - There is a new website that can help you find specific fabrics. The search engine actually searches for your fabrics from hundreds of on-line quilt stores. You can search for fabric either by typing in words or by uploading a photo from a digital camera. It has a red border with gold stars. I am hoping someone will like when they see it. Hope this is not too muddy a description for anyone.There is no wood in a wool pressing mat. They are heavily felted wool. You could use the blanket, maybe as a base, adding wool roving felting in layers onto the blanket. The ones I’ve seen are about 3/4” thick, solid felted wool. You could use your blanket as an ironing board cover like others have described. DIY pin point protectors (AKA Pinmoors) Main - DIY pin point protectors (AKA Pinmoors) - One day I was in my DH's workshop and saw a bag with a roll of caulking backer rod in it. This is a 1/2 X20 ft. roll of a spongy plastic like material that is used to fill large gaps before you caulk so you don't have to use so much caulk ...

I’ve made 3 “I Spy” donation quilts with fleece backing (no batting). I bound one - cut the binding 3” - worked well. Other 2 after quilting, I cut the fleece 2” larger and turned it (2x) to the front.
